Transaction 8bf84f5de3a5bc4fc52a556fe68076f8eee99b985a969d9925fcb29b04790ff4
1 Input
1 Output
-
8bf84f5de3a5bc4fc52a556fe68076f8eee99b985a969d9925fcb29b04790ff4:0
- value
- 6676144
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10ddb4f6e366690debc83b78d22121e8dfa58a3c OP_EQUAL
- address
- M9SLdxtWWj6XFJKDScFf2fyDENYQdNmKM6